WebAug 30, 2024 · The sores look like burns and can hurt. Mouth sores can make it hard to eat, talk, swallow and breathe. ... Stay away from acidic foods and spicy foods. These could make your mouth feel worse. Don't eat sharp and crunchy foods. These include chips, crackers and pretzels. Instead choose soft foods and cut them in small pieces.
